In this class, we will explore the art of Torah writing and elements of safrut (scribal arts) from local Soferet S’Tam Rabbi Bec Richman. Rabbi Bec will teach us about her journey to becoming a scribe of sacred Jewish texts, the rules and guidelines of Torah writing, insights into Torah, and her experience as a woman in scribal arts. Participants will also have the opportunity to hold Rabbi Bec’s writing tools, participate in a Torah writing workshop, and witness Rabbi Bec write a portion of the Sefer Torah she is currently scribing for Beth El – The Heights Synagogue.
